How much do it network eng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for it network engineer in Florida is $68,295.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,300.00 and $79,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between It Network Engineer vs Network Administrator?

AspectIt Network EngineerNetwork Administrator
CertificationsCCNA, CompTIA Network+CCNA, C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entDesigns, implements, and troubleshoots network systemsMaintains and manages existing network infrastructure
ResponsibilitiesNetwork planning, deployment, and optimizationNetwork monitoring, user support, and issue resolution

While both roles require similar certifications and work in network environments, an It Network Engineer focuses on designing and implementing network solutions, whereas a Network Administrator manages and maintains existing networks. The engineer's role is more strategic and project-based, while the administrator handles daily operations and troubleshooting.

What does an IT network engineer do?

An IT network engineer designs, implements, manages, and maintains computer networks such as local area networks (LANs), wide area networks (WANs), and intranets. They troubleshoot network issues, ensure security, and optimize network performance using tools like routers, switches, and firewalls, often holding certifications like Cisco CCNA or CompTIA Network+.

What are some common challenges IT Network Engineers face when managing enterprise networks?

IT Network Engineers often encounter challenges such as ensuring network security, minimizing downtime, and managing complex network topologies. Balancing the need for high performance with security protocols, especially during upgrades or migrations, can be demanding. Additionally, troubleshooting issues quickly to prevent disruptions and collaborating with other IT teams to implement new technologies are frequent aspects of the role. Staying updated with evolving technologies and industry best practices is also essential to meet organizational needs effectively.

What are IT Network Engineers?

IT Network Engineers are professionals responsible for designing, implementing, managing, and troubleshooting computer networks within an organization. They ensure that network infrastructure, such as routers, switches, firewalls, and wireless systems, operates efficiently and securely. Their work involves configuring network hardware and software, monitoring network performance, and resolving connectivity issues. IT Network Engineers also play a key role in maintaining network security and supporting business operations through reliable communication systems.

Manager, Network Engineering key Responsibilities
  • Responsible for managing network operations, engineering strategy, and service reliability in a 24x7 operating environment.
  • Plans, coordinates, directs, and designs operational activities of the IT Network Engineering team, including LAN, WAN, wireless, firewall, VPN, cloud connectivity, and network services.
  • Responsible for developing, implementing, and maintaining industry best practices to secure network infrastructure, perimeter defenses, segmentation, and remote access capabilities across the organization.
  • Continually develops strategies, standards, and procedures to maintain secure network defenses against unauthorized access to internal, external, branch, data center, cloud, and remote connectivity environments.
  • Oversee network architecture and technical designs that provide high levels of availability, performance, redundancy, and security while complying with enterprise architecture standards, regulatory requirements, and industry best practices.
  • Works closely with IT leadership, security, infrastructure, application, and business stakeholders to identify, recommend, implement, and support cost-effective network technology solutions.
  • Serves as primary point of contact and liaison between IT Network Engineering, Information Security, Infrastructure, Operations, and business technology teams.
  • Manages all the deliverables to ensure adherence to deadlines, specifications, and budgets.
  • Manage relationships with telecom carriers, internet service providers, network vendors, and managed service providers to ensure operational excellence and reliable connectivity.
  • Implements network performance metrics, availability reporting, capacity planning, SLA monitoring, and periodic reporting for leadership.
  • Monitors and tracks project progress and reports findings to leadership.
  • Ensures staff keeps current with technological developments within the industry.
  • Provide after-hours support for network maintenance, upgrades, patching, incident response, outage resolution, and change implementation.

Manager, Network Engineering Requirements
  • Bachelor's Degree in Computer Science, Information Technology or other relevant degree or equivalent experience is required.
  • 8-10 years of Network Engineering experience, including 3-5 years of Management experience in a technical role required.
